Hi,
I've been using tiger for a while, and am starting to get frustrated
with the messages it sends. There are a lot of identd processes coming
and going, so I get lines like:
OLD: --WARN-- [lin003w] The process `identd' is listening ...
OLD: --WARN-- [lin003w] The process `in.comsat' is listening ...
And in the next mail, there is NEW: and NEW: the sam entries. I assume
that these messages can be filtered (per process-name I hope), but I
have no idea how. Can anyone tell me how to do it, or what I should read
instead of bugging you?
